One of the oldest south Indian restaurants in nagpur. It is a small yet good restaurant which has no sitting area. This restaurant has self service system. Currently, they are running happy hours from 5pm to 10:30pm everyday. The food is delicious and hygienic. No vehicle parking available.

It is located in Sadar,Nagpur. It is one of the best south indian restaurants known for its authentic South Indian taste and flavour. Though it its a small place but the service is quick. Here you can enjoy different types of south indian cuisines like butter onion masala dosa, masala pudi idli, sambar vada etc. They make sure there is ample supply of sambar and chutney for the customers whenever require. You can also try the famous filter coffee of this place. So overall its a good place to have breakfast or any other meal.
